Biography and path to perfumery

Olivier Guillon is one of the most influential figures in contemporary perfumery and vice president of the New York branch of the legendary perfume house Givaudan. His story is a classic journey from curiosity to mastery. Born in Brittany, France, Olivier was introduced to the world of fragrances by his cousin, who worked in Chanel's perfume division. This inspired him to study natural sciences in Paris and then receive a brilliant education at the Givaudan perfume school, where he began his career in 1999.

A wide range of collaborations

Guillotine's uniqueness lies in his ability to work masterfully in any segment, from the affordable mass market to the highest luxury. He started with fragrances for Yves Rocher and Elizabeth Arden, quickly establishing himself as a versatile master. His early hits, such as the women's and men's versions of Vanderbilt and Cristobal by Balenciaga, demonstrated an incredible flair for commercially successful yet distinctive compositions. This talent attracted the attention of global giants.

Legendary fragrances for Tom Ford

The real breakthrough and calling card for the perfumer was his long-term collaboration with Tom Ford. In 2007, the world saw Tobacco Vanille, a fragrance that instantly became iconic and remains a bestseller in the Private Blend line to this day. This work set a high bar, which Guillon only raised by creating masterpieces for the brand such as the sensual Tobacco Oud, the exquisite Rive d'Ambre, and modern interpretations of fougères — Fougère d'Argent and Fougère Platine.

Star fragrances and American luxury

In addition to niche perfumery, Olivier Guillon is the recognized king of successful celebrity fragrances. He is the creator of the passionate Heat by Beyoncé, the romantic Wonderstruck by Taylor Swift, and the ultra-feminine Forever by Mariah Carey. He also brought his sophistication to the main lines of American fashion houses, creating such hits as Notorious for Ralph Lauren and the refreshing Eternity Eau Fresh for Calvin Klein.
